US Passport & State ID Photo Technical Requirements (2026 Biometric Compliance)
All photos submitted for US passports, state IDs, visas, and other official documents must adhere to the latest US Department of State (DoS) guidelines, which align with ICAO Document 9303 Machine Readable Travel Documents (MRTDs) Part 3 (8th Edition and subsequent 2026 annex updates). Key Biometric & Technical Specifications
- Dimensions: 2×2 inches (51×51 mm) square. Digital: 600×600 to 1200×1200 pixels. JPEG, max 240 KB.
- Head size & position:
- Head centered, 1–1⅜ inches (25–35 mm) from bottom of chin to top of head (including hair).
- Eye height: eyes 1⅛–1⅜ inches (28–35 mm) from the bottom of the photo.
- Neutral facial expression, direct gaze at the camera. No smiling or frowning.
- Background: Plain white or off-white. No patterns, textures, or shadows. Uniform illumination across the entire background.
- Lighting & shadows: Uniform lighting across the face; no shadows, glare, or red-eye. No harsh shadows on the background. Proper exposure; no over- or underexposed areas.
- Focus & quality: Sharp focus throughout. No pixelation, blur, or digital noise. High-resolution image suitable for biometric analysis. Color depth: 24-bit (sRGB).
- Attire & accessories: Everyday clothes. Uniforms generally prohibited (except religious attire worn daily). No glasses (exceptions for medical necessity with a signed doctor's statement). No hats or head coverings (exceptions for religious purposes if worn daily and full face is visible). No headphones or wireless hands-free devices.
- Recency: Photo must be taken within the last six months to reflect current appearance.

Why US State ID Photos Get Rejected
Many DMVs use automated or manual checks. These are the most common reasons for rejection:
Off-white, gray, or cream backgrounds are rejected. PixID replaces your background with compliant pure white automatically.
Your head must occupy 50–69% of the frame. PixID measures and adjusts this precisely.
Glasses have been banned from all US government photos since 2016. PixID flags this before you download.
The photo must be exactly square with your head centered. PixID crops to the exact specification.
A neutral expression is required. A wide smile can interfere with biometric matching.
Uneven lighting creates shadows that cause rejections. PixID's lighting correction removes this.
DMV requires your photo to reflect your current appearance. Always use a recent photo.
